The Synagogue | Congregation B’nai Emunah

A synagogue is a house of study, a meeting place, and a center for the spirit. Founded in 1916, Congregation B’nai Emunah has served a diverse community of people who approach their Judaism and enact Jewish values in many different ways for more than a century. We are a self-confident religious center committed to constant experimentation. With supportive and stable leadership in place and as part of Tulsa’s interfaith tapestry, we see ourselves as a home for serious social activism, engaging educational experiences, essential cultural connections, and innovative thinking that will shape the next hundred years of Jewish life in Tulsa.

The Preschool at Congregation B’nai Emunah is a Reggio Emilia–inspired environment where children, teachers, and families collaborate in the joyful work of learning. We believe children are capable, curious, and creative, and our classrooms are designed to invite exploration, relationship-building, and discovery.

As Preschool Director, you will serve as the instructional and operational leader of the school, shaping a warm and intellectually vibrant environment for children from infancy to age 5 while guiding a talented team of educators. You will partner with synagogue leadership and families to ensure that our preschool remains a place where children flourish, teachers grow professionally, and families feel deeply connected to communal life.

The Role Instructional Leadership & Curriculum
  • Serve as the educational leader of the preschool, guiding teachers in the implementation of developmentally appropriate and inquiry-based learning inspired by the Reggio Emilia philosophy.
  • Conduct classroom observations and provide ongoing coaching and feedback to support teacher growth and strong outcomes for children.
  • Partner with educators to design learning environments that encourage curiosity, collaboration, and creative expression.
  • Ensure curriculum and assessment practices reflect best practices in early childhood education.
Staff Leadership & Professional Development
  • Recruit, hire, supervise, mentor, and evaluate preschool faculty and staff.
  • Foster a collaborative culture among teachers that values reflection, documentation, and professional learning.
  • Support staff through regular meetings, observations, and ongoing professional development opportunities.
  • Ensure appropriate staffing levels and classroom ratios are maintained.
Family Engagement & Community Building
  • Cultivate strong and trusting relationships with families, recognizing parents and trusted guardians as essential partners in their children’s learning.
  • Lead parent communications, family gatherings, and school events that build community and connection.
  • Welcome new families into the synagogue ecosystem and help them feel at home in communal life.
  • Serve as an ambassador for the preschool within The Synagogue and broader Tulsa community.
Operations & Administration
  • Oversee the daily operations of the preschool, ensuring a safe, welcoming, and well- organized environment for children and staff.
  • Manage enrollment, budgeting, scheduling, and regulatory compliance.
  • Ensure the preschool meets all relevant licensing, accreditation, and regulatory requirements.
  • Collaborate with synagogue leadership on long-term planning and growth of the preschool.
Collaboration & Institutional Leadership
  • Work closely with the synagogue’s professional staff and clergy to integrate preschool life into the broader rhythm of congregational life.
  • Participate in institutional planning and leadership conversations that shape the future of the organization.
